Clash端口为0的原因及解决方案

目录

  1. 什么是Clash
  2. Clash端口为0的原因
  3. 如何解决Clash端口为0的问题
  4. Clash使用注意事项
  5. 常见问题FAQ

什么是Clash

Clash是一款开源的跨平台网络代理软件,支持多种代理协议,如Shadowsocks、Vmess等,可以帮助用户突破网络限制,访问被屏蔽的网站。Clash以轻量级、高性能的特点广受用户喜爱。

Clash端口为0的原因

当您使用Clash时,如果发现Clash的端口显示为0,通常有以下几种可能的原因:

系统防火墙设置

系统防火墙可能会阻止Clash使用端口,导致端口显示为0。这可能是由于防火墙的安全策略设置不当造成的。

其他软件占用端口

您电脑上运行的其他软件可能会占用Clash需要使用的端口,从而导致Clash无法正常工作。

Clash配置问题

Clash的配置文件可能存在问题,导致Clash无法正确绑定端口。比如端口号设置错误,或者配置文件中存在语法错误等。

如何解决Clash端口为0的问题

要解决Clash端口为0的问题,可以采取以下步骤:

检查系统防火墙设置

  1. 打开系统防火墙设置,检查是否有规则阻止Clash使用端口。
  2. 如果有,可以尝试将Clash加入防火墙的允许列表,或者暂时关闭防火墙。

检查其他软件占用端口

  1. 打开任务管理器,查看是否有其他软件正在使用Clash需要的端口。
  2. 如果有,可以尝试关闭占用端口的软件,或者修改Clash的配置文件,使用其他可用的端口。

检查Clash配置

  1. 仔细检查Clash的配置文件,确保端口号设置正确,并且没有语法错误。
  2. 如果配置文件有问题,可以尝试重新生成或修改配置文件。

Clash使用注意事项

使用Clash时,需要注意以下几点:

  • 确保系统防火墙和其他软件不会占用Clash使用的端口
  • 仔细检查Clash的配置文件,确保设置无误
  • 定期更新Clash的订阅信息和节点列表,以保证网络连接质量
  • 合理使用Clash的功能,不要滥用以免造成法律风险

常见问题FAQ

Q1: Clash为什么会显示端口为0? A1: Clash端口显示为0通常是由于系统防火墙设置、其他软件占用端口或Clash配置问题导致的。

Q2: 如何解决Clash端口为0的问题? A2: 可以通过检查系统防火墙设置、检查其他软件占用端口以及检查Clash配置文件来解决Clash端口为0的问题。

Q3: Clash为什么有时会连接失败? A3: Clash连接失败可能是由于节点质量问题、网络环境变化或者配置文件设置不当导致的。建议定期更新节点列表并检查配置文件。

Q4: Clash和其他代理软件有什么区别? A4: Clash相比其他代理软件具有更好的性能、更丰富的功能以及更灵活的配置方式。但使用时也需要注意一些安全和隐私问题。

Q5: 如何确保Clash的使用合法合规? A5: 合理使用Clash,遵守当地法律法规,不要滥用Clash的功能,注意保护个人隐私和网络安全。

正文完